FAIRFIELD MEDICAL CENTER, founded in 1982, is a major nonprofit in the Health Care sector that reported $324.3M in total revenue in fiscal year 2023.

Mission

FAIRFIELD MEDICAL CENTER DELIVERS OUTSTANDING HEALTHCARE FOR OUR PATIENTS, THEIR FAMILIES AND OUR COMMUNITIES.
